Mozart The Complete Piano Trios
by Márta Gulyás (piano); Vilmos Szabadi (violin); Csaba Onczay (cello); Máté Szűcs (viola)
Mozart’s first three full-fledged piano trios were composed in his most prolific period: in the summer and autumn of 1786. Two years later Mozart added three new grandiose piano trios to the repertory of the chamber music genre. They are preceded by two pieces: the first is one of the composer’s early chamber works, followed by a piece compiled by Abbé Stadler from various musical fragments and entitled Three movements for piano trio.
